The Automated Reasoning: Symbolic Model Checking course presents how the properties of acting systems and programs can be verified automatically. The basic notion is a transition system: any system that can be described by states and steps. We present how in CTL (computation tree logic) properties like reach-ability can be described.

What you'll learn
Understand the foundations of symbolic model checking and automated system verification.
Represent and verify systems using transition systems and Computation Tree Logic
Apply CTL model checking algorithms to automatically check correctness properties
Learn how Binary Decision Diagrams (BDDs) efficiently represent Boolean functions and large state spaces.
